Why is it necessary to consider the existence of isotopes and their relative abundances when calculating the average atomic mass of an element?

Options

  1. ATo determine the most common isotope
  2. BTo identify the heaviest isotope
  3. CTo account for variations in atomic mass within the element
  4. DTo simplify the calculation process

Correct answer

C. To account for variations in atomic mass within the element

Step-by-step solution

Considering the existence of isotopes and their relative abundances is necessary to calculate the average atomic mass of an element, as it accounts for variations in atomic mass within the element.
